Abstract:
The present invention relates to a composition containing a CD49d inhibitor as an active ingredient to prevent or treat cancer and, more specifically, to a pharmaceutical composition containing a CD49d inhibitor as an active ingredient to prevent or treat cancer, health functional foods for preventing or treating cancer, a method for treating cancer comprising a step of injecting the pharmaceutical composition into individuals, and a composition and a method for diagnosing cancer by measuring the expression level of CD49d. Since the CD49d of the present invention is an appropriate therapeutic target for cancers like breast cancer, the present invention can be applied to develop drugs preventing or treating the cancer by inhibiting the CD49d. The CD49d is also valuable as a marker diagnosis of the cancer, thereby being useful for research and development of the cancer.
Abstract:
PURPOSE: Apolipoprotein (a) which is a protein marker for diagnosing breast cancer, a method for detecting the same, and a kit containing an antibody for the same for diagnosing breast cancer are provided to enhance diagnostic sensitivity and accuracy and to simply diagnose breast cancer using blood from a patient, thereby early diagnosing breast cancer. CONSTITUTION: A method for selectively detecting apolipoprotein (a) with a sequence of sequence number 1 from a blood sample comprises the step of detecting the protein through multiple reaction monitoring using a triple quadrupole mass spectrometer. A kit for diagnosing breast cancer contains information on a target peptide of the protein and a pair of parent and daughter ions of the target peptide for detecting the protein from a blood sample by multiple reaction monitoring.
Abstract:
PURPOSE: A protein marker for diagnosing breast cancer, apolipoprotein C-1, a method for detecting the same, and a kit containing an antibody for the same for diagnosing breast cancer are provided to have superior diagnostic sensitivity and accuracy and to simply diagnose breast cancer using blood from a patient, thereby diagnosing breast cancer early. CONSTITUTION: A method for selectively detecting apolipoprotein C-1 with a sequence of sequence number 1 from a blood sample comprises the steps of detecting apolipoprotein C-1 through multiple reaction monitoring using a triple quadrupole mass spectrometer. A kit for diagnosing breast cancer contains information on a target peptide of apolipoprotein C-1 and on a pair of parent and daughter ions of the target peptide for detecting apolipoprotein C-1 from a blood sample through multiple reaction monitoring.
